Berlin, July 16, 2024 – Following a long and careful selection process, Aluminium Norf GmbH (Alunorf) has awarded PSI Metals, with the replacement and modernization of its legacy Production Management System. The implementation will include the PSImetals modules Production Liquid and Solid, Quality as well as Energy Services and the Level 2 and Level 4 integration.

The solutions will be used in the entire production processes, from melting to cold-rolled and slit coils. The order was placed via the PSI Marketplace (former PSI App Store) to provide Alunorf with full transparency of all purchased licenses, services, and amendments.

In order to meet future requirements, Alunorf will be equipped with a product-based modern system. This will further enhance an easy integration with partner systems through standardized interfaces and ensure better production forecast analysis. Based on the PSImetals Service Platform, Alunorf will get the possibility to develop their own services to enhance the system with special solutions.

Aluminium Norf GmbH is the largest aluminum rolling plant in the world, with around 2,200 employees and an annual production of about 1.5 million tons of rolled aluminum. Alunorf is a joint venture of Speira GmbH and Novelis Deutschland GmbH.

The PSI Group develops software products for optimizing the flow of energy and materials for utilities and industry. As an independent software producer with more than 2,300 employees, PSI has been a technology leader since 1969 for process control systems that ensure sustainable energy supply, mobility and production by combining AI methods with industrially proven optimization methods.
